Output 738c03ee1889f59b808f911f9546437455e75fcb866413b0c229548040354670:7

value
24394600
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ca4ff4a13211c5cb8b67a66d5c8d18c72de6ecf3 OP_EQUALVERIFY OP_CHECKSIG
address
LdfgYNeyA6wwvCD4tRxbXxCZDtdrfpuYQi
transaction
738c03ee1889f59b808f911f9546437455e75fcb866413b0c229548040354670
spent
true